                               CALL FOR PAPERS
                            CATEGORY THEORY 2000 (CT 2000)

                              July 16-22, 2000
                        Centro di Cultura Scientifica
                             "Alessandro Volta"
                              di Villa Olmo
                               Como, Italy


The next international summer conference in category theory will be held at
Villa Olmo from Sunday 16th July to Saturday 22nd July 2000. We invite
submissions in all areas of category theory and its applications, but
particularly in the following areas:

   * algebraic topology and homological algebra,
   * categorical logic,
   * categories and computer science,
   * enriched category theory and 2-dimensional universal algebra,
   * galois theory and descent,
   * general category theory.
   * higher dimensional category theory and quantum algebra,
   * topos theory and synthetic differential geometry,

Important Dates

 15 March, 2000:      Papers due
 15 May, 2000:        Notification of acceptance or rejection of papers
 16-22 July, 2000:    Conference

Papers should be submitted in the form of an extended abstract. Papers
should begin with the title of the paper, each author's name, affiliation,
and e-mail address, followed by a statement as to which of the areas
of category theory mentioned above the paper belongs, a succinct
statement of the problems and goals that are considered in the paper,
the main results achieved, the significance of the work in the
context of previous research, and a comparison to past research.
The abstract should provide sufficient detail to allow the program committee
to evaluate the validity, quality, and relevance of the contribution.
The entire extended abstract should not exceed 10 pages.


Authors will be notified of acceptance or rejection by 15 May, 2000.



Program Committee
     S.L. Bloom (Stevens Institute, USA)
     J.M.E. Hyland (Cambridge, U.K.)
     G. Janelidze (Georgian Academy of Sciences, Tbilisi)
     G.M. Kelly (Sydney, Australia)
     A. Kock (Aarhus, Denmark)
     R. Pare (Dalhousie, Canada)
     R.H. Street (Macquarie, Australia)


Organizing Committee
     A. Carboni (Insubria)
     G. Rosolini (Genova)
     R.F.C. Walters (Insubria and Sydney)
